Dense Weeping Nootka Falsecypress
Did you know?

Dense Weeping Nootka Falsecypress (Chamaecyparis nootkatensis 'Pendula Dense Form') emit a very unpleasant odor when the leaves and twigs are rubbed or crushed.

Size
Up to 30 feet tall and 20 feet wide
Flowers, Fruit, Foliage
Evergreen foliage is a rich, green color. Branchlets have a dense, pendulous habit.
Pests & Diseases
Phytophthora lateralis
Landscape Use
Great as a specimen and in rock gardens
Care Practices
Plant in moist, well-drained soil in an area with full sun to part shade. These dwarf trees are very cold hardy and can tolerate a variety of soils and acidity, but do not tolerate heat.
Native Range
Coastal Alaska to Oregon
